Interesting Medieval Series,
By Sandra "mystery lover" (Philadelphia, PA, USA) - See all my reviews
This review is from: The Bloodstained Throne (Sir Geoffrey Mappestone Mysteries) (Hardcover)
The Sir Geoffrey series is an enjoyable exploration of an underused medieval era (the years following the Norman Conquest, when Henry I was intriguing against his elder brother Robert).
However, I much prefer the books that are set in England, rather than the ones that take place in Jerusalem during the Crusades. The best part of the entire series lies in Geoffrey's difficult relationships with his family, and I ended up wanting more of that and less of swordplay and adventurings. |
